**Finance Review Summary – Veltrane Reseller Programme**

Q2 reseller revenue up 14%. Margin erosion in the Astwick tier; rebates exceeded plan by 3 points. Onboarding costs flat. Two partners exited; four added. Recommend tightening rebate thresholds and pausing tier expansion until H2. Cash impact neutral this quarter. The board should weigh the following before approving next steps.

management briefing: Only 7 of the 100 pilot accounts renewed Zorath, so a churn review is set for April 15.

## Runbook: Soft deletes in the orders table

The Marrowby commerce service never hard-deletes rows from the orders table. A soft delete sets a tombstone timestamp, and a nightly reaper purges rows older than the retention window. If customers report missing orders, check for an accidental bulk soft delete before touching the reaper. Restoring is safe within the window: clear the tombstone and reindex. The reaper runs with the configuration values below.

service settings:
[istax]
port = 9090
team = sormir
host = istax.ferradyn.corp
region = central-2
access_code = ac_447e33
timeout_ms = 250

Hi reception folks — quick word on the guest Wi-Fi desk. Visitors at Tollbrae Court will often wander over asking for internet access before they've even signed in. That's fine, but please get them registered first, then hand them a guest slip from the drawer. The slips are kept in the locked cabinet behind the desk, next to the spare lanyards. Don't leave it open between visitors. To unlock the cabinet, use the code printed below.

staff pass of tajog-bahap = bdg-GTUUI-82661

Subject: Handover — ParityScope release duties

Hello, and welcome aboard. You are taking over releases for ParityScope, our hotel rate-parity checker. Releases go out Tuesdays after the crawler snapshot completes; please confirm the comparison engine passes the Larkmoor fixture suite first. Never ship from a dirty branch, and document every hotfix in the release log. Deploys to the parity cluster require authentication, so add the deploy key below to your tooling before your first release.

release key, kaguf-tahog: bky13_HCgWCnvYhTnwa